How Our Carpet Water Extraction Process Works
When you call us for Carpet Water Extraction, you can expect our team to follow a meticulous process to ensure your property is restored to its original condition. We understand that every minute counts, which is why we focus on fast and efficient service. Our process includes: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We'll conduct a thorough ass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. This helps us create a customized plan to extract the water, dry the carpet, and prevent further damage. Our team will also identify any potential health risks, such as mold growth, and take steps to mitigate them.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This includes powerful pumps, wet vacuums, and extraction tools to remove water from your carpet, pad, and subfloor.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We'll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ry the affected area completely. This is crucial to preventing mold growth and ensuring your carpet and property are saf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ect the area to remove any remaining moisture, dirt, and bacteria. This includes using antimicrobial treatments to prevent future growth.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once the affected area is dry and clean, our team will assess any necessary repairs or replacements. This may include repairing or replacing damaged carpet, padding, or subflooring.

Warning Signs You Need Carpet Water Extraction
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Be aware of these common signs that show you need Carpet Water Extraction:
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Strong musty odors can be a sign of moisture accumulation, which can lead to mold growth. Don't ignore these smells, as they can show a more significant issue.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a roof leak or condensation issue. If left unchecked, this can lead to more extensive damage, including structural problems.
Discoloration or Warping of Flooring
Discoloration or warping of your flooring can be a sign of water damage. This can be caused by leaks, floods, or other water-related issues.
Visible Signs of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of moisture accumulation, which can lead to health risks and property damage. Don't ignore these signs, as they can show a more significant issue.
Unpleasant Smells or Slime in Drains
Unpleasant smells or slime in your drains can be a sign of a clogged drainage system or sewer issue. This can lead to water accumulation and further damage.
Peeling or Bubbling Paint
Peeling or bubbling paint can be a sign of water damage or moisture accumulation. Don't ignore these signs, as they can show a more significant issue.
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on carpet |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small spill on your own with some cleaning products and a wet vacuum. |
| Large water spill on carpet | No | Yes | A large water spill can lead to extensive damage and health risks if not handled properly by a professional. |
| Visible signs of m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th can be a sign of a more significant issue, and only a professional can properly assess and remediate the damage. |
| Water damage to subfloor or structure | No | Yes | Water damage to your subfloor or structure needs professional attention to prevent further damage and safety risks. |
| Time-sensitive situation (e.g., emergency repair) | No | Yes | Time is of the essence in emergency situations. Only a professional can provide prompt and effective service to prevent further damage. |
| Unclear or complex situation | No | Yes | If you're unsure about the extent of the damage or the best course of action, it's best to err on the side of caution and call a professional. |
